If you’ve just finished binge-watching The Frog and are eagerly hunting for more Korean crime thrillers, you’re in the right place!

Go Min Si, Kim Yoon Seok, and EXO’s Chanyeol starrer crime thriller The Frog is now reigning over Netflix. In Mo wan-il’s The Frog, a mysterious woman (Go Min-si) shows up at a vacation rental deep in the country asking for lodging for the night. When a murder occurs in her room, the vacation rental owner (Kim Yoon-seok) must decide his level of complicity in the crime.

Meanwhile, at a country motel elsewhere, a horrific homicide threatens a couple’s livelihood. The crime thriller series explores the two investigations, their similarities, and the effect they have on the small towns in which they occur.

If you’re in the mood for more mind-bending Korean mysteries, we’ve got some great recommendations for you.

A Killer Paradox (2024)

This gripping korean crime thriller is an adaptation of the webcomic SalinjaㅇNangam. The story follows Lee Tang, a university student, whose life spirals after a fatal altercation with a criminal. His newfound ability to identify corrupt individuals sets him on a dark path of vigilante justice. As Tang systematically eliminates wrongdoers, the suspense deepens with detective Nan-gam and ex-detective Song Chon closing in. The mix of supernatural elements and psychological tension make this a must-watch for fans of crime Kdrama.

Stranger (2017)

Often regarded as one of the best crime Korean dramas, Stranger is a taut legal thriller that delves into political corruption and murder. Prosecutor Hwang Si-mok (Cho Seung-woo), who is devoid of emotions due to a childhood surgery, partners with detective Han Yeo-jin (Bae Doona) to solve a series of linked homicides. The show’s intricate plotting and dynamic lead performances have made it a staple of Korean crime series enthusiasts.

Mask Girl (2023)

Blurring the lines between psychological drama and crime, Mask Girl follows an insecure office worker, Kim Mo-mi, who moonlights as a masked internet personality. When her secret life leads to a murder, a chilling narrative of obsession and deception unfolds. This crime thriller Kdrama is lauded for its unflinching portrayal of societal pressures and identity struggles.

The Bequeathed (2024)

In this supernatural Korean crime drama, a Yoon Seo-Ha (Kim Hyun-Joo) inherits her estranged family’s haunted house, only to uncover a series of murders tied to the property. Blending horror with detective work, this Korean crime thriller offers a fresh take on the genre. The layered narrative weaves suspense and tragedy, keeping viewers hooked until the final twist.

Somebody (2022)

Set against the backdrop of modern technology, Somebody revolves around a popular dating app that becomes a murder weapon. Kim Sum, the app’s developer, is dragged into a police investigation after her platform is linked to a series of violent crimes. With its eerie tone and thought-provoking commentary on human connection, this Korean crime thriller stands out for its unique premise.

My Name (2021)

One of the most action-packed entries among Korean crime series, My Name follows Yoon Ji-woo (Han So-hee), who infiltrates a criminal gang to avenge her father’s death. Balancing her double life as a police officer and gang member, Ji-woo uncovers shocking truths in this fast-paced and gritty crime drama Korean. Its visceral fight sequences and emotional depth have made it a fan favorite.

Vagabond (2019)

After his nephew dies in a plane crash, stuntman Cha Dal-gun (Lee Seung-gi) embarks on a mission for justice. What starts as a personal quest turns into something much larger, as he uncovers a massive conspiracy that reaches the highest levels of power. Partnering with National Intelligence Service agent Go Hae-ri (Bae Suzy), the duo is thrust into a high-stakes battle against dangerous enemies. The high-stakes action and intricate storytelling make Vagabond a quintessential Korean crime thriller.

Extracurricular (2020)

Oh Ji-soo (Kim Dong-hee) is a model high school student by day, but by night, he runs an illegal business to save money for college. When a classmate stumbles into his operation, they both get pulled deeper into the criminal underworld, and things quickly spiral out of control. This unconventional crime k drama is a gripping commentary on youth and societal pressures.

Flower of Evil (2020)

On the surface, Baek Hee-sung (Lee Joon-gi) is the perfect husband and father, but he harbors a terrifying secret—his true identity is linked to a series of brutal murders. His wife, Cha Ji-won (Moon Chae-won), a detective, begins to suspect the truth, and their seemingly perfect life starts to unravel. This Kdrama crime thriller is celebrated for its intense performances and emotional depth.

The Glory (2022)

Moon Dong-eun (Song Hye-kyo) was brutally bullied in high school, and years later, she returns with a meticulously planned scheme for revenge. As she executes her plan, the show oscillates between her traumatic past and the present, unraveling the full extent of her suffering and determination. With its compelling narrative and intricate planning, this crime thriller Kdrama showcases the psychological toll of vengeance and the quest for justice.

Signal (2016)

Signal brilliantly combines crime-solving with time travel, creating an exciting and emotional drama. A mysterious walkie-talkie allows a criminal profiler from 2015 to communicate with a detective from 1989. Together, they work on solving cold cases that have haunted the police force for years. The concept is fresh and engaging, and the show’s execution is flawless, with suspenseful plotlines that connect the past and present in unexpected ways.

Inspector Koo (2021)

Inspector Koo is a darkly comedic and thrilling Korean crime drama that follows Koo Kyung-yi (Lee Young-ae), a brilliant yet eccentric private detective and insurance investigator. Her mundane, reclusive life takes a sharp turn when a young and cunning serial killer (Kim Hye-jun) begins terrorizing Seoul. The series delivers an unpredictable and gripping cat-and-mouse chase between the two formidable women, blending humor, suspense, and psychological depth.
